Women, Infants, and Children (WIC)

About WIC

  • WIC is a nutrition and breastfeeding program that helps families eat well and stay healthy.
  • WIC provides nutrition education through and one-on-one counseling about food, nutrition, and breastfeeding.
  • WIC gives food benefits to buy healthy foods, including fresh fruits and vegetables, milk, protein foods, whole grains, cereals, infant foods and more.
  • WIC also helps with referrals to other health and social services
